Steam gaming marketplace slated for May 12th release for the Mac


Valve says official release date for its Steam service is set for mid-May.

Macworld is reporting that Valve will release the Steam gaming marketplace for Mac on May 12th. This is great news for Mac gamers who have been anxiously awaying the launch since it was announced in March. Valve confirms Portal 2, Steam titles coming to Mac) The service was originally slated by the end of April, but appears to have slipped a couple weeks as the company polishes things up.

Steam is a game store where gamers can buy and download titles, and after which updates will be available to download right in the system. Gamers can also track achievements, and link with friends. Valve has said that many of their popular titles will be available to the Mac through the system. Those games include Left 4 Dead, Team Fortress 2, Portal, Half-Life, and Counter-Strike. It appears third-party developers will also be able to tap into the community of Mac gamers to deliver titles.
